Ningdong Base Pursues Scale and High-End Development; Baofeng Energy Launches New “Twin” Olefin Project Author/Source: Sinochem News Network Date: 2020-09-30 Clicks: 19 On September 23, as the first major project to begin construction following Ningxia’s first meeting to advance the development of an ecological protection and high-quality development zone in the Yellow River basin, Baofeng Energy’s 500,000-ton-per-year olefin project at the Ningdong Base started work, with a 500,000-ton-per-year C2-C5 comprehensive utilization olefin production project also being planned simultaneously. With the commencement of this new project, every effort will be made to promote the development of 9 key industries in Ningxia, including those related to new materials. Moreover, once completed, this project will serve as a model for achieving high-quality development in Baofeng Energy as well as in China’s modern coal chemical industry. It is reported that once the 500,000 tons per year coal-based olefins project and the 500,000 tons per year C2-C5 comprehensive utilization olefins project are completed, an additional 1 million tons of polyolefin production capacity will be added each year. The company’s annual polyolefin production capacity will rise to 2.2 million tons, while its annual methanol production capacity will increase to 6.4 million tons. The advantages of integration and scale will become even more pronounced, enhancing profitability further. Baofeng Energy’s position as a leader in high-end coal-based new materials will become even stronger, with its polyolefin production capacity nearly doubling, thus solidifying its leadership role in the industry. Within Baofeng Energy’s modern coal chemical industry cluster, the various production units are interconnected, with close links between upstream and downstream processes. The 500,000 tons per year C2-C5 comprehensive utilization project for olefin production uses C2-C5 compounds, methane, and other products generated as by-products from the company’s first, second, and third phases of coal-based olefin production as raw materials. These materials are subjected to recovery and cracking processes to produce high-quality polyolefin products, thereby optimizing resource utilization, increasing the value and price of the products, and further improving environmental emission standards. It is understood that the 500,000 tons per year olefins project includes a high-capacity production facility for 250,000 tons per year of EVA; this product is widely used in fields such as foam materials, wires and cables, functional greenhouse films, and photovoltaic encapsulation films. Currently, the domestic reliance on imported EVA products is as high as 60%. Once the project is put into operation, the 250,000 tons per year production facility will also set a new record for the scale of a single EVA production unit in the western region. Dang Yanbao, chairman of Baofeng Energy, said that in the first half of the year, Baofeng Energy’s second-phase methanol production project with a capacity of 2.2 million tons was put into operation as scheduled, while the newly built 3 million-ton coal coking integrated production project and the solar-powered hydrogen production project also commenced operations successfully. Construction will also begin this time on a project to produce 500,000 tons of coal-based olefins per year, as well as a project for the comprehensive utilization of C2-C5 compounds to produce olefins in quantities of 500,000 tons per year. In terms of project development, the company will continue to follow a development strategy focused on \"industrial scale-up, integrated facilities, advanced technology, cleaner production methods, and product differentiation.\" It will utilize more mature and sophisticated processes, technologies, and equipment available both domestically and internationally, striving to create a new high ground for the development of the olefin industry and thereby enhancing the company’s core competitiveness. It is reported that the project is scheduled to be fully completed and put into operation by 2022. By then, Baofeng Energy’s methanol production capacity will increase to 6.4 million tons, while its polyolefin production capacity will rise to 2.2 million tons. The company will also be able to produce all types of polyolefin products, thereby further strengthening its leading position in the industry. Among them, the newly added 250,000 tons of EVA high-end polyethylene production capacity will also set a new record for the scale of such facilities in the western region, helping to fill the gap in imports of high-end, differentiated chemical products.
